What Is The Fjord Horse Known For?
The Fjord horse has earned a reputation as a strong, durable and pleasant-natured pony. Throughout history is has been used by the farmers of Norway as a general-purpose pony to pull loads on their hilly farms. In addition to its strength, the breed is also noted for its light and smooth action.

Are Fjord horses rare?
The Fjord horse, a light draft type, is one of the world’s most interesting and oldest breeds. Most riders have seen one or two in their time, though they’re rare in the United States.
Can Fjord horses jump?
The breed’s versatility has allowed Fjords to participate in a number of disciplines including trail riding, dressage, jumping, and working cattle.
Are Fjord horses good for riding?
Fjords are popular in riding schools and are also quite capable of contesting grassroots competitions. They can be an ideal horse for beginners to learn to ride on, being typically calm in temperament, sturdy, strong and gentle.

How many Fjords horses are there in the world?
The first Fjordhorse Studbook was published in 1910 and today boasts a population estimated to be between 6,000 and 7,000. There is a widespread interest in the breed and a considerable number of Fjords are bred both in Europe and in the Americas.
Are Fjord horses nice?
The Fjord horse is known to be good-natured, laid-back, and agreeable. They are kind and gentle as long as they are treated with care, making them ideal for children and beginners. What is this? Fjord’s calm demeanor helps novice riders on trail rides because they don’t easily spook.
Can Fjord horses be black?
It can be found in lighter or darker shades. The color of the body is pale yellow-brownish and can vary from cream yellow to nearly brown. The darker stripe of hair in the middle of the mane, forelock and tail is black or dark brown.
Are Fjord horses big?
The appearance of the Norwegian Fjord horse makes it instantly recognisable, and it’s easy to see why this breed was so popular as a war mount and farm draught horse. While Fjords stand 13.2 to 14.2 hands tall, they often weigh well over 500 kilograms.
